在当今数字时代,计算机图形学已经成为信息和娱乐产业中不可或缺的一部分。为了创造出逼真的三维图形,设计师们需要掌握各种技术,其中编写一个高效的3D多边形管线是至关重要的。

3D多边形管线是3D图形引擎中的核心组成部分,它负责处理图形数据并将其呈现在屏幕上。该管线由多个阶段组成,包括顶点着色器、几何着色器、光栅化等。每个阶段都有其特定的功能,需要精心设计和编写才能确保图形渲染的流畅性和效率。

要编写一个高效的3D多边形管线,首先需要了解图形学的基础知识,包括向量和矩阵运算、渲染技术等。其次,需要熟悉计算机图形学领域的最新技术和发展趋势,不断学习和更新自己的知识。

在编写3D多边形管线时,要注重代码的优化和性能的提升。使用合适的数据结构和算法,避免不必要的计算和内存浪费。同时,要充分利用硬件加速功能,如GPU的并行计算能力,提高图形渲染的速度和质量。

总之,编写一个高效的3D多边形管线需要技术功底和不断的学习。只有不断追求创新和精益求精,才能在图形学领域取得成功。愿每一位图形设计师都能熠熠生辉,创造出令人惊叹的视觉效果!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/